Critical Evaluation
Value of the Information & Strength of the Argument
The talk provides valuable insights into Microsoft’s AI healthcare initiatives, with concrete examples and partnerships. The argumentation is persuasive, emphasizing practical applications and future potential. However, it is largely promotional, lacking critical discussion of limitations or risks. The speaker’s background in economics and healthcare adds credibility, but the presentation is more of an overview than a deep technical analysis.
Scientific Rigor, Source Quality, Title Accuracy
The presentation references collaborations with Stanford, Providence, and NEJM cases, but does not provide specific citations or URLs. The title accurately reflects the content. The talk is based on expert opinion and company initiatives, not peer-reviewed research. The lack of detailed methodology and independent validation limits the scientific rigor.

Contribution & Novelties
The talk presents Microsoft’s latest AI healthcare tools, including agent-based systems for clinical workflows and drug discovery. The diagnostic benchmark achieving 85.5% accuracy is a notable proof point. The emphasis on hybrid human-agent teams and the call for equity in healthcare are valuable contributions.
